AllF1 Official Merchandise CapsHome pageNewOfficial MerchandiseOfficial Merchandise CapsVirgin Racing F1£25 to £50
Virgin Racing Formula One Team- Team-Team Cap Genuine Virgin Racing F1 Team-Team Cap. Official Merchandise. Rare Item now All logos embroidered Superb Quality Brand...
We use cookies to improve your experience on our website. Read about how we use cookies in our Privacy Policy. By browsing this website, you agree to our use of cookies.
privacy policy